We are seeking a First Level Manager for the Enterprise Product Lifecycle Management (EPLM) Team to oversee its Technical Publications group. We need a demonstrated leader and team builder to develop the people that will produce our next generation of Technical Publications products and services. Reporting directly to the Senior Manager of EPLM in India, this role offers a great opportunity to hire, lead, and develop an elite team of Engineers and Technologists.

Responsibilities
- Oversee and manage technical publication activities at the satellite office.
- Accountable for the performance and results of the Technical Publication Group in achieving accuracy goals, deliverable milestones (i.e., quality, delivery, cost).
- Provide leadership to professional employees and leaders.
- Set priorities for the team to ensure task completion on time, perfect quality and within budgetary constraints.
- Recommend improvements and enhancements in standard technical publication techniques and practices.
- Manage recruitment, retention, and training for full-time employees with multi-discipline engineering and design skills to meet the needs of the organization. Resolve personnel problems and scheduling conflicts. Conduct performance reviews and development plans to encourage skill development and continuing education within group.
- Foster an environment that balances high performance with happiness and health
- Occasional extended working hours, including weekend to support engine deliveries.
- Some travel required.

Education, Experience and Certifications
- Bachelors Degree in Mechanical/ Aerospace or Technology
- Minimum 12+ years’ experience in Industry with Engineering, Design, Technical, and Project Management Experience.
- Minimum 8+ years’ experience managing or providing technical oversight and coordination of design staff.
- Minimum 5 years of (aerospace) engine Tech Pub experience
- Working experience in interactive electronic technical authoring languages and specifications such as XML, SGML, in ATA (Air Transport Association of America), S1000D
